First Amendment Institute's “Emerging Threats” essay series, as a response to an essay by
Fordham Law School's Olivier Sylvain, Discriminatory Designs on User Data. Sylvain argues
that a core US Internet law, Section 230 of the Communications Decency Act (CDA 230),
wrongly immunizes platforms for their role in disseminating online content that harms
vulnerable and marginalized groups. Given platforms' evolving ability to algorithmically …
